Americans go for greener windows

From Green Right Now Reports

According to a recent survey, 59 percent of Americans considered green alternatives for their home improvement projects in the last quarter, with window energy efficiency a runaway leader when it came to the final decision. ServiceMagic’s Q2 Home Remodeling and Repair Index reported an 81 percent increase in window upgrades from the same quarter in 2009.

Beyond window improvements, however, the survey found little enthusiasm for other green or energy efficient projects, and little impact from federal tax credits.

Among findings:

  • Only 10 percent of homeowners surveyed were motivated to undertake home improvement projects because of tax credits.
  • Of those who invested in windows for energy reasons, cost savings was the top motivation.
  • Top reasons homeowners did not request energy efficient window systems were expense, a belief that the tax credit did not justify the cost, or a lack of awareness of tax credits.
  • For homeowners who did not consider green options, 50 percent were not aware of them, 27 percent didn’t like green product choices, and 16 percent believed cost outweighed benefits.
  • Some 62 percent of service professionals surveyed indicated that less than 10 percent of their customers asked about green or energy efficient options.

“A surprising trend this quarter is what we are learning about consumer purchasing behavior around green and energy efficiency,” said Craig Smith, CEO for ServiceMagic. “While we show a fairly decent level of awareness for green and energy efficient alternatives, it isn’t translating to action beyond window projects.”

The survey compiled data from 1.6 million service requests received through ServiceMagic’s online marketplace from May to July of this year, as well as results from a survey of over 1,200 homeowners and 500 service professionals conducted in July 2010.
